(Most Common) TOXIC FOOD FOR PETS
Alcohol
Almonds
Baby
Food (contains onion and garlic)
Caffeine
Chocolate
(contains theobromine, similar to caffeine, and causes heart
arrhythmias and/or death)
Garlic
Grapes/Raisins
Macadamia
nuts (causes severe rear leg weakness and temporary paralysis)
Mushrooms
Onions
(raw, cooked and dehydrated: destroys red blood cells and
can cause anemia)
Tobacco
